We are seeking an exceptional Equality, Inclusion & Diversity Lead (EDI) to join our Pastoral Team and help drive meaningful cultural change across our school community. This is an exciting opportunity for a committed professional to make a significant impact on creating a more inclusive, equitable and diverse learning and working environments for all pupils, staff and families.

As our Equality, Inclusion & Diversity Lead, you will:

  • Lead the development and delivery of the school's EDI strategy and action plans with clear, measurable outcomes.
  • Identify and address gaps and potential risks related to equality, diversity and inclusion, ensuring compliance with legislation and best practice.
  • Work closely with the school's communication and engagement teams to ensure guidance, policies and resources support our EDI vision and are accessible to everyone.

To succeed in this Equality, Inclusion & Diversity Lead role, you will need:

  • A deep understanding and practical experience of leading EDI work in an educational or community setting.
  • A collaborative and inclusive approach to working with pupils, families, staff and external partners.
  • A genuine passion for promoting equality, celebrating diversity and creating a culture of belonging for everyone.
